> As it happens, I've dealt with this problem for telephone equipment
> and what worked for me may
> work for you.  Wind a 2-conductor, common-mode choke of around 2 or 3
> milli-Henries. Not
> "micro-Henries."  Be sure TWO conductors are wound on it.  Connect
> mike hot to one, mike return
> to the other.  Do not ground _either_ conductor until the line gets
> where it's going; the
> "ground" there is just as hot as anything else. But you know that
> already, don't you!
>
> We've used a toroid core about 1 cm across, mu about 5000.  This is
> NOT a Radio Shack RFI core,
> but you may be able to salvage a core from their grab-bag. Look for
> something from a switching
> power supply.  I forget how many turns we used, maybe 40?  The choke
> may even be self-resonant
> near the frequency you wish to eliminate, which is all to the better.
> If you don't feel up to
> doing it yourself, there is an outfit that sells 2-wire common-mode
> filters (no ground needed!)
> and I'll look it up when I go to work in the morning.

> > Thought I would throw this one out to you all.  We're in pledge
> right now( who
> > isn't?)  And I have a terrible problem with the local (2 miles away)
> am radio
> > station getting into my mics.  I  have actually measured about 400
> millivolts
> > of rf coming off of our lighting grid !!  Any ideas on how to get
> rid of this
> > problem?  I have used bypass capacitors on the mic lines, tried
> extra
> > grounding, and tried no grounding, all to no avail.  I'm stumped as
> to what to
> > do.  It wouldn't be so bad if it was a nice station to listen to,
> but it plays
> > pretty old stuff!!  (just kidding!)
> > Any ideas would really be appreciated..
